What are the key features of ERJT08J20RV?
- 20Ω low-resistance thick film chip resistor with ±5% tolerance for current limiting and sense circuits
- 0.33W power rating in 1206 SMT package supporting up to 128mA continuous current at 20Ω
- ±200ppm/°C temperature coefficient for stable low-resistance performance across industrial temperature ranges
- 1206 package (3.2mm x 1.6mm) provides enhanced thermal dissipation compared to smaller 0805 resistors
- Broad applicability for LED current limiting, inrush protection, and motor snubber networks
What is ERJT08J20RV used for?
The ERJT08J20RV is used as a current-limiting resistor in LED driver circuits, a damping element in high-frequency filter and snubber networks, and a low-side sense resistor in motor control designs. Its 20Ω value and 0.33W rating support up to 128mA continuous operation, making it suitable for high-current signal switching and power conditioning on industrial PCBs. The 1206 SMT package simplifies integration into automated assembly processes for consumer electronics and telecommunications equipment.

Frequently Asked Questions
How much continuous current can the ERJT08J20RV safely carry without exceeding its power rating?
The ERJT08J20RV is rated at 0.33W with 20Ω resistance. Using P=I²R, the maximum continuous current is approximately 128mA before the 0.33W limit is reached. This makes it well-suited for LED current limiting from 5V or 3.3V rails, where individual LED current typically falls in the 20mA to 80mA range.
For an inrush current limiter in a 5V power supply, how does the ERJT08J20RV's 20Ω value perform?
A 20Ω series resistor limits peak inrush current to 250mA at 5V supply startup, reducing capacitive inrush spikes that would otherwise exceed 1A. The ERJT08J20RV's 0.33W continuous rating allows it to carry steady-state load current while the 1206 package thermally handles brief transient bursts during power-on events in embedded systems.
In which frequency range does the ERJT08J20RV function effectively as an RF or high-frequency snubber resistor?
As a thick film resistor in 1206 package, the ERJT08J20RV maintains its 20Ω nominal value reliably up to approximately 100MHz, where parasitic inductance of the 3.2mm package becomes significant. Below this frequency it serves effectively as a snubber across relay contacts or MOSFET drains, damping oscillations with time constants in the 1ns to 10ns range.
